Photo of David Curry David Curry , Skipton and Ripon 12:00, 5 March 1992

The hon. Gentleman has his facts diametrically wrong. There are 131 varieties of commercial potatoes in the United Kingdom, which is a great deal more than in any other country. I know that because I grow at least a dozen of them in my allotment.
